Checking the LinkedIn profile
Another method to find someone’s email on LinkedIn is to check their LinkedIn profile. Many users include their email addresses in the "Contact Info" section of their profiles. To access this, log into your LinkedIn account, search for the individual's profile, and click on the "Contact Info" button near their profile picture and headline. If the user has shared their email, it will be visible there. But the visibility of this section depends on the user's privacy settings, and if the email is not visible, you may need to use alternative methods.
Some users also mention their contact details in their posts, articles, or comments. Some users also mention their contact details in their “About” or “Experience” section. You can also try emails using phone numbers, as some individuals share their phone numbers on their profiles, and you may be able to match it to an email address. If they work for a company, visit the company's website and check the "Team" or "Contact" page. You can also try guessing their email using common formats like {firstname}.{lastname}@company.com and verify it with tools like Hunter.io, Snov.io, or MailerCheck.

LinkedIn’s “InMail” Feature
Using LinkedIn’s “InMail” feature is an effective alternative when direct email addresses are not available. InMail allows users to send private messages to contact anyone on LinkedIn without prior introduction or contact information.
To use InMail, a LinkedIn Premium subscription is required, with various plans providing a specific number of InMail credits per month. For instance, Premium Career includes 5 credits, Premium Business offers 15, and Sales Navigator Core provides 50. Each InMail credit allows users to send one message, and if the recipient responds, the credit is refunded.
Personalizing your message is important for accessing InMail, which includes addressing the recipient by name and mentioning their work, skills, or recent activity. A compelling subject line is also essential, and instead of vague phrases like "Career Opportunity," use something specific and relevant to the recipient.
Concise and clear messages increase the chances of getting responses. Mentioning mutual connections or shared interests also builds credibility and trust.
Combine Google and LinkedIn to Find Their Email
Combining Google and LinkedIn is an effective method to discover a person's email address when it's not readily available on their LinkedIn profile. This technique uses Google's advanced search operators to locate contact information associated with a specific individual.
To begin, utilize Google's "site:" operator to focus your search within LinkedIn's domain. By entering site:linkedin.com/in “ Full Name” email, Google will return LinkedIn profiles matching the full name and containing the term "email." This technique helps identify profiles where users have publicly listed their email addresses.
If this search doesn't yield results, modify your query to include the company domain. For example, site://linkedin.com/in “Full Name” “Company Name” email helps narrow down profiles associated with a specific company and find the desired contact information.
You can also perform email searches by name directly in Google. By searching for the person's name along with common email patterns (such as "Full Name" + "@company.com"), you can find their email listed on external sites or directories. This method increases the chances of locating their contact details if they’re publicly available elsewhere.
Once you've identified the correct LinkedIn profile, use the profile URL in conjunction with email finder tools. Some tools allow you to input a LinkedIn profile URL to retrieve associated email addresses that help in obtaining contact information.
Extract Emails From First-Degree Connections
First-degree connections on LinkedIn are individuals who have accepted your invitation to connect or whose invitation you have accepted. These connections are indicated by a "1st" icon next to their names on their profiles and in search results.
One way to find a first-degree connection's email address is by visiting their LinkedIn profile and clicking on the "Contact Info" section located below their name and headline. If the connection has chosen to share their email address, it will be displayed here. However, not all users make their email addresses visible to their connections.
Another method to retrieve email addresses from your first-degree connections is by exporting your LinkedIn connections. To do this, click on the "Me" icon at the top of your LinkedIn homepage, select "Settings & Privacy," navigate to the "Data privacy" section, and click on "Get a copy of your data." You can request an archive of your connections from there. This file sometimes includes the email addresses of your connections if they have made them accessible.

What is Email?

Email, or electronic mail, is a method of exchanging digital messages between individuals using electronic devices such as computers and mobile phones. It allows users to send and receive text, images, and other multimedia content over the internet. According to HubSpot (2024), Statista reports that the number of global email users reached 4.26 billion in 2022 and is projected to grow to 4.73 billion by 2026.
A significant advancement occurred in 1971 when Ray Tomlinson introduced the "@" symbol to separate the user's name from the computer they were using to create the standard email address format still in use today.
Email works through a network of mail servers using protocols like SMTP (Simple Mail Transfer Protocol) for sending messages, and IMAP or POP3 for receiving them.
An email consists of two main sections: the header and the body. The header includes details such as sender, recipient, subject, and timestamp, while the body contains the actual message content.
Over the decades, email has become a fundamental tool for personal and professional communication, which offers a fast, cost-effective, and accessible means of exchanging information globally.
